Default Dist 7, 14th Annual BARCS Pattern by the Bay Contest in Richmond

BARCS hosted the 14th Annual Pattern by the Bay contest in Richmond, CA this past weekend. Weather had been forecast to be pretty windy and as it turned out, the weather gods were kinda wrong. Saturday was breezy but steady with a crosswind blowing straight out which everyone seemed to handle pretty well. Sunday was calmer with gentle breezes more down the runway. In fact Sunday got pretty warm considering we were about 100 ft from the San Francisco Bay...

12 contestants with one each in Sportsman and Intermediate, 3 in Advanced, 4 in Masters and 3 in FAI. We flew one flight line to minimize judging loads and everything went smoothly. I did not take a copy of the scores with me so I will leave the gory details for Derek or Adrian to post. There were some pretty close scores so competition was pretty heavy from time to time. Free BBQ on both days for the contestants. Standing in the Bay breeze, you can work up a pretty good appetite. The hamburgers and polish sausages didn't last long.

Special 'thanks' to Ron Davies, Jon Carter, Mike Miller, Kevin Sung and Michael Fan for judging on Sunday. That made it much easier on the contestants.

As most of you have heard, this was the last pattern contest for BARCS due to the Parks department deciding to turn the land back to 'natural'. I have attended most of the Richmond contests and will miss this one. Hopefully BARCS will be able to locate a new site and resume the pattern events in the future.

Thanks everyone for helping out and especially to Riot3D for doing what he does best - roust the pilots out of their relaxing chairs and get them into their judging chairs. Adrian is correct - this was the 15th Annual (and last) contest. I have all the original flyers for the contest, believe it or not... and the 1st one was on July 15/16, 1995.

Here are the results...

Sportsman
1. Lawrence Tougas 4000.000

Intermediate
1. Chris Belden 3000.000

Advanced
1. Dale Olstinske 4000.000
2. Jon Bruml 3714.849
3. Robert Hixson 3433.637

Masters
1. Bill Sneed 4000.000
2. Luke Peng 3915.464
3. Roy Speights 3804.940
4. Dick Belden 3788.287

F3A
1. Don Atwood 4000.000
2. Derek Koopowitz 3724.711
3. Adrian Wong 3600.591
